About Hudspeth County, TX
Hudspeth County, Texas, the state's third-largest county by land area, offers vast expanses of rugged terrain characteristic of the Chihuahuan Desert ecosystem. Spanning 4,571 square miles, the county's landscape is defined by prominent mountain ranges, including the Franklin Mountains to the east and the Sierra Blanca Range cutting through its center. This topography creates a mix of rocky, mountainous areas and intervening valleys, with an arid to semi-arid climate limiting vegetation. The northeast corner houses part of Guadalupe Mountains National Park and McKittrick Canyon, enhancing the region's appeal for nature enthusiasts and potential tourism development. While the county's economy leans heavily on transportation and utilities (27.8% of employment), agriculture and mining also play significant roles (14.1%). Potential land buyers should note the area's lower median home prices ($57,400) compared to national averages, alongside challenges such as high unemployment (11.9%) and limited labor force participation (36.7%).
